Uploaded image for project: 'Jackrabbit FileVault'
  1. Jackrabbit FileVault
  2. JCRVLT-671

Add Validator SPI targeted towards OSGi configurations

    XMLWordPrintableJSON

Details

    • Improvement
    • Status: Closed
    • Major
    • Resolution: Fixed
    • None
    • 3.7.0
    • validation
    • None

    Description

      OSGi configurations in content packages are only supported via the Sling OSGi Installer. That supports multiple different serialization formats. In order to ease implementing validators for OSGi configurations there should be a dedicated SPI class in https://jackrabbit.apache.org/filevault/apidocs/org/apache/jackrabbit/vault/validation/spi/package-summary.html.
      That should encapsulate detecting serialized OSGi configurations in a content package and deserialize those into Dictionary as used in https://docs.osgi.org/javadoc/osgi.cmpn/8.0.0/org/osgi/service/cm/Configuration.html#getProperties--

      Attachments

        Issue Links

          Activity

            People

              kwin Konrad Windszus
              kwin Konrad Windszus
              Votes:
              0 Vote for this issue
              Watchers:
              1 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ved: